INSIGHT

God Uses Imperfect People To Fulfill Covenants

  • Jacob's story shows God uses imperfect, unlikely people to fulfill covenant promises.
  • Robbie Taggart emphasizes Jacob's flaws plus God's faithfulness mean our imperfections become reasons to return to God rather than despair.
INSIGHT

Low Points Can Become Gates Of Heaven

  • Jacob's dream at Bethel is a low-point encounter where God renews the Abrahamic covenant and promises presence and return.
  • Robbie Taggart highlights Jacob's stone pillow moment as an example that hardest moments can become gates of heaven.
